Transaction ed0338e6c627f00c8cd7de1524021f0c4f7a874936db21c895f8a95108125781
1 Input
1 Output
-
ed0338e6c627f00c8cd7de1524021f0c4f7a874936db21c895f8a95108125781:0
- value
- 77990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2140015c720652857288da713e78ef259a18f8c0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 142oyVsYSVU8KRBfe7Mzds4gj5j4xqAyfJ